Medical Definition of Microtubule

1. Cytoplasmic tubule, 25nm outside diameter with a 5nm thick wall. Made of tubulin heterodimers packed in a three start helix (or of 13 protofilaments looked at another way) and associated with various other proteins (MAPs, dynein, kinesin). Microtubules of the ciliary axoneme are more permanent than cytoplasmic and spindle microtubules. This entry appears with permission from the Dictionary of Cell and Molecular Biology (11 Mar 2008)
